Previous Impeachment Polls:
January 2017 - 49% support https://uselectionatlas.org/FORUM/index.php?topic=257803.0
May 2017 - 55% support https://uselectionatlas.org/FORUM/index.php?topic=264333.0
Aug 2017 - 51% support (11% undecided) https://uselectionatlas.org/FORUM/index.php?topic=270979.0
Oct 2017 - 54% support https://uselectionatlas.org/FORUM/index.php?topic=274784.0

Following Atlas's consistent support for impeachment, Al Green forced two votes on the floor of the U.S. House. It failed 58-364 in December 2017 and failed 66-355 in January 2018.

By voting Yes in this poll, you are encouraging the House of Representatives to begin impeachment proceedings as soon as possible, following the swearing-in of new members in January 2019.
